I suggest taking admission in this college because it is a prestigious college in the field of fire.
Placements: Approximately, there is complete placement in my college. 60 students were placed in the last batch. The highest package was 24 LPA, and the lowest package was 5 LPA. The average package was 13 LPA. Many PSUs. Private and government companies hire engineers from this college.
Infrastructure: Many facilities like the library, ground, table tennis court, hostel, gym, and fire training ground are available on the campus. Mess and canteen are also available. But the quality of food is a little bad, and medical facilities are also available, such as an ambulance and a doctor.
Faculty: The faculty are very helpful and qualified from reputed institutions, and their teaching quality is also good. The course of fire is vast and helpful, it is also relevant. The semester exams are not very difficult if a student studies 5 to 6 hours a day, he/she can easily secure a 9 and above CGPA.
Other: I chose this college for the best placements, and another reason is that there is regular ground practice, which helps me to stay fit and healthy.

It is one of the most mysterious and value-for-money colleges.
Placements: Approximately all eligible students get placed. In 2024, the highest package offered was 24 LPA. The average package offered was 13 LPA. Top recruiting companies are IOCL, BPCL, Reliance, Adani, ONGC, CPCL, IGL, etc. Many PSUs came for recruitment. Fire and safety officer roles are offered. We can join the state fire service and will get privileges there.
Infrastructure: We will have access to the best infrastructure in India for our course. It offers average hostel facilities with 2 to 3 cadets per room. We get good food quality for students at reasonable prices. Additional canteens are also available. There are medical facilities and mental health counselling. We might have to compromise a bit with sports facility.
Faculty: Teachers are highly qualified. They support very much in the exam preparation, especially for first-year students. This course is specially designed for fire officers. Even in the service state, fire service officers come for training. University exams are of moderate levels.

Review of National Fire Service College.
Placements: Almost 100 percent of students get placed in Public Sector Units as well as Private Sectors and renowned companies. The highest package so far is 24 LPA, offered by GAIL. Mostly Oil and Petroleum companies come to recruit, but companies from other industries also recruit. Students can get internships in any company they want, according to their preference.
Infrastructure: Facilities and infrastructure are 3/5, but if you are asking about fire-related equipment, it is 10/10. You will find almost every fire and safety-related equipment here. The quality of the mess is not good, and the condition of the hostels is also bad due to a lack of maintenance.
Faculty: Teachers are well-qualified and knowledgeable. The main faculty members are alumni of this college, and others join after taking the UPSC exam. The teaching quality is also good. This course surely makes students industry-ready, as its curriculum covers all the necessary knowledge. Its implementation is carried out during the Morning Fire Ground Operation held daily, which also helps students become physically fit.
Other: I chose this course because of its uniqueness, good placements, and attractive packages after completion. Also, since it is a uniformed service, it helps students become disciplined. The hostel and mess conditions should be improved. Other things about the course are good.

Q:   Is Class 12 score enough for admission in National Fire Service College?
A: 

Yes, Class 12 marks are sufficient for those seeking admission to the BTech courses at National Fire Service College. The institute offers a BTech course at the UG level. National Fire Service College is affiliated with Rashtrasant Tukadoji Maharaj Nagpur University  (RTMNU). It's a four-year degree course in BTech (Fire Engineering) that is accredited by the All India Council for Technical Education (AICTE), New Delhi.

Q:   What is the selection criteria for admission at National Fire Service College?
A: 

NFSC BTech admissions are based on JEE (Mains) Paper-I, and the percentile scores of the candidate in the respective Board of Education will be called in a proportionate ratio decided by the competent authority based on the CRL Rank provided by NTA in the JEE (Mains) 2025.
